Jennifer Lawrence and Bradley Cooper have worked together in Silver Linings Playbook (2012), American Hustle (2013), and Serena (2014), along with Joy in 2015. During Silver Linings Playbook, JLaw and Cooper had to go through a lot of dance sessions, and while the actor sweat a lot, it was Jennifer who had noticed his pitt stains somewhere else rather bizarre.

While talking about it, Jennifer Lawrence shared in an interview with Kiss FM via Cosmopolitan, “When we were doing our dance lessons together, I’m pretty sure he sweats from his b*tt first.” She further claimed, “You know, you’ve got pit stains everywhere but like his b*tt would start sweating and I’m like, ‘Is your b*tt sweating before your armpits are sweating?'”
Well, the fun-loving nature of JLaw made her say it on a countrywide radio but not to Bradley Cooper, as she mentioned it would diminish their “s*xual chemistry.”
Earlier, in another interview, the Hunger Games actress had talked about Bradley and lauding the Wolverine actor, she said, “He’s respectful, not gross. Not one of those Hollywood guys who are like, ‘Oh, I can sleep with anybody I want.’ That helps. It means that when it comes to the romantic stuff, you don’t freak out.”
